Job Availability Across Canada
Government positions are available in every province and territory, from urban hubs to remote northern regions. You’ll find abundant opportunities in provinces like Ontario, British Columbia, Alberta, Nova Scotia, Yukon, and Manitoba. A large concentration of federal roles is based in Ottawa, Canada’s capital, where core policy-making and administrative duties take place.
Beyond Ottawa, each provincial capital hosts vital public services, while municipalities across the country rely on government workers to manage local affairs. Whether you’re interested in frontline agencies like Health Canada or the Canada Revenue Agency, or in departments focused on strategic policy such as Justice Canada or Environment and Climate Change Canada, there are roles available that suit a variety of skills and educational backgrounds.
